March 23, 2023 – Emporia State's
Tre'Zure Jobe was honored with the MIAA's Academic Excellence Award, Scholar-Athlete Award and as a member of the MIAA Academic Honor Roll to lead six Lady Hornets that were recognized for their work in the classroom this year.
Jobe has a 4.00 in her graduate work in business and earned First-Team All-MIAA honors on the court. She was also named honorable mention All-American by the Women's Basketball Coaches Association (WBCA) and was a College Sports Communicators (CSC) Academic All-District performer.
An MIAA Academic Excellence Award recipient must have a grade point average used by the institution for purposes of NCAA academic certification of at least 4.00 at the certifying member institution. The honoree also must have at least two terms of attendance at the certifying member institution, excluding summer terms.
An MIAA Scholar-Athlete is an individual that has a grade point average used by the institution for purposes of NCAA academic certification of 3.50 or better at the certifying member institution. They must also have at least two terms of attendance at the certifying member institution, excluding summer terms. The student-athlete must also earn All-MIAA honors for the current season.
Jobe was joined on the MIAA Academic Honor Roll by
Ehlaina Hartman,
Kylee Scheer,
Macy Smith,
Sidney Tinner and
Christina Walsh.
To be recognized on the Academic Honor Roll, one must have a grade point average used by the institution for purposes of NCAA academic certification of 3.00 at the certifying member institution. The individual must also have at least two terms of attendance at the certifying member institution, excluding summer terms.
Only players with at least two terms of attendance are recognized at this time. Freshmen and other newcomers will be recognized at the conclusion of the spring semester.
